Abstract

The seaweeds are the advantageous organism present in water bodies. Marine algae belong to thallophyta in plant kingdom and are classified into three groups, namely Phaeophyceae, Rhodophyceae and Chlorophyceae. The seaweeds contain expansive bioactive compounds which make them therapeutically important. Marine algae are also employed in production of functional foods, pharmaceutical products, cosmetics industries, nutraceuticals and fertilizers which makes them economically valuable. The secondary metabolites like fucoidan, phlorotannin, meroterpenoids, laminarin, fucoxanthin, bisindole, carrageenan, ulvan, lectins and fucosterol present in seaweeds are found to be effective against various diseases like diabetes, depression, cancer, cardiovascular disease, neurodegenerative disease, inflammation and obesity. Various pivotal pharmacological activities of the seaweed are discussed in this chapter.
